      Customer service is great here. The older gentleman server was very hospitable and kind to us. He even asked the cook to let us order breakfast even though it was 5min after end of breakfast.

      Breakfast is good. BBQ is delicious, ribs were smokey and "fall off the bone" meat was delicious. Mac and cheese was okay, yams were tasty and served in a mashed style. Gotta try the collards next time we come. Pancakes were okay, omelet was a meat lovers and not too much meat. Lots of good cheese though on the omelet. Home fries are home made cut, seasoned and cooked like home. I enjoyed my time here.

      This is a comfortable place to eat. There were a lot of people who seemed to come in after Church to eat and our server was nice to everyone.

      I found it nice that the owner graduated from Bethune-Cookman University, an awesome HBCU! Love that it was displayed at this business!

      I've been on the hunt for great soul food since we moved and Oley's is it. The vibe is what you want, old school pictures on the wall, the same paint job from the 90's , aunties arguing about the menu and a server that sits down to take your order.

      What I liked: the fried chicken, whiting, greens, yams and Lima beans were all great.

      Just ok : I wasn't crazy about the cornbread or cabbage. But that's just personal preference.

      Already been back and will be going back to try more.
